<p>Jackson enjoys smiling and cooing a lot.  He doesn&#8217;t cry except when he wakes up because he is hungry and right before he takes his naps and around bedtime sometimes if I waited too long to put him down.  Most of the time, I am able to put him down where he self soothes.   </p>
<p>Jackson is a strong little guy.  When sitting up in a chair he does this maneuver and pushes himself forward, which lands him on his tummy.  I guess he is just letting us know that he is tired of sitting up!  Most people that come over are surprised how well Jackson can hold up his head for his age.  I think it is because he enjoys his tummy time so much! </p>
<p>Since my helpers left, Jackson has adapted well to a routine.  He nurses about 7-9 times a day.  He takes four naps per day (2 long, two short).  His long 2 hour nap is during James&#8217; nap, so it works out perfect for a little downtime for Mommy and a much needed nap.   The morning nap is THE most important nap of his day because it sets the stage for the outcome of the rest of the day.  During GiGi&#8217;s visit, Jackson missed his morning nap three times and was a bear until noon because he was so overtired and unable to fall asleep unless he was nursing, so he wouldn&#8217;t get good feedings.  Possible growth spurt, but so glad that was only for three days because I was about ready to pull out my hair!  Jackson sleeps about 15 hours a day.  He sleep total throughout the night about 10 1/2 hours.  Jackson does at least one 5-6.5 hours a night.  Although, the night before last, he slept 7 1/2 hours&#8230; what a great way to celebrate your two month birthday, Jackson!  He also slept 7 hours on his 7 week birthday.  We still put him in the miracle blanket at night and during most naps during the day, but this month we are going to try to transition him into a halo sleepsack.  Although, I try to put him in his crib for most naps, sometimes it isn&#8217;t always possible since we are on the go now, so he has adapted well to sleeping in his carrier or the baby bjorn.  He can sleep through just about anything (even a tantrum throwing toddler)!  He sticks with a eat, activity, sleep routine.   </p>
<p>The hardest part of our day is trying to get him down around his bedtime at 7:30pm &#8211; 7:45pm (James&#8217; bedtime is 7:30pm).  The first month, Jackson tried to always fight it, but now that we know what he likes/dislikes it is much easier.  He likes to be walked around or rocked until his eyes get heavy.  Once I put him down, he likes the shushing sound of your voice while vibrating the bed with your hand.  I think that it is important for him to completely learn to fall asleep on his own, so I try not to ever put him down completely asleep.  I typically leave the room within five to ten minutes now, so he is pretty easy (like James) to put down.  The past few days, I have been able to wrap him in his miracle blanket, sing him a song, and then walk out of the room where he falls asleep completely by himself&#8230; with two under two, this rocks!   I want to implement a nighttime book, but I guess that comes with time.  <img src='http://www.the-slades.com/wp-includes/images/smilies/icon_wink.gif' alt=';)' class='wp-smiley' /> </p>

<p>He is super &#8220;productive&#8221; which is a good sign that my milk supply is good this time around (so thankful).  Jackson is muddy after almost every feeding and is mega gassy.  He burps like a champ several times within seconds after a feeding.  We think that he toots and burps like a real man! </p>
<p>Jackson typically feeds every 1.5-3 hours right now, but now that he weighs almost 10 pounds I am going to start stretching him a little to get to 2.5-3 hours for my own sanity.  The first three weeks, I felt like it was important to feed often to build my milk supply, so I was waking him up every two hours and every three hours at night.  From the beginning, I tried to feed &#8220;on demand,&#8221; but I had a sleepyhead on my hands.  However, since he turned three weeks old, I have been able to feed more on demand.  We have also stopped supplementing.  I am anticipating on getting on more of a predictable schedule soon because we have started doing the eat, activity, sleep pattern from the book Baby Whisperer (same book that we used with James).  Jackson is typically fussy at night around bedtime (convenient, I know) because that is when he has the most gas!  He enjoys doing a little cluster feeding&#8230; tanking himself up to do his two four hour stretches at night.  I only have to wake up once at night because I &#8220;dream feed&#8221; him at 10:30pm, then again at 2:30am, and then wake up for the day at 6:30am.  Now that he has &#8220;woken up&#8221; a bit more, he is sleeping anywhere between 16-17 hours a day. </p>
<p>Although, we haven&#8217;t used the pacifier yet (AAP now recommends waiting one month if you are breastfeeding), over the past week Jackson has done great self soothing himself before bedtimes.  I try not to rock, nurse, or jiggle Jackson to sleep (another Baby Whisperer recommendation) just like we did with James. </p>
<p>When Jackson gets his diaper changed, his feet go into a froggie position and sometimes he gets poop on his feet (gross, I know).  He outgrowing most of his 0-3 clothes, so he is starting to wear most of his 3-6 month clothes.  He seems to be long and lean with a very long torso (like James has).   Although, he started life wearing newborn diapers (unlike big brother James) he quickly outgrew those and is now wearing size 1 diapers. </p>
<p>He has already started to notice various toys on his play gym and bats at them.  He enjoys tummy time most of the time.  Jackson has started to trace people&#8217;s faces and objects, which is a lot of fun!  He can already kick out of miracle blanket (GREAT, now I feel like we have no chance of him sleeping through the night early).  Jackson had super strong head control in the hospital and continues to get better daily.  While being held on someone&#8217;s shoulder, he lifts his head like an older baby would.    </p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>For the past few weeks, I have had a steep learning curve having two under two.  It is certainly no walk in the park, folks!  Although, with some respects it is easier that I thought it would be (especially because James has done so well with the transition).  Random thoughts&#8230;</p>
<p>Due to my c-section, I cannot get out with my &#8220;bunch&#8221; by myself without help.  I am not able to pick up James and I am not able to pick up Jackson while he is in the carrier.  I didn&#8217;t think about this until I was homebound for about a week and a half, then I was wanting to tear at the walls desperate to get out!   I think I am going a little stir crazy and can&#8217;t wait to get out with them because I am wanting to know how this is all going to work with two.  Grocery shopping, mall visits, Little Gym, EVERYTHING will be different!  As you saw from the previous post, I have started to get out more&#8230; SO thankful for my sweetie helping me!</p>
<p>Nursing Jackson has been difficult because James wants to be in the center of the action either &#8220;helping&#8221; me or giving Jackson kisses (which is tough on the old incision).  Another &#8220;challenge&#8221; is the frequency of nursing right now, which is about every 1.5 &#8211; 3 hours during the day (however, two four hour stretches at night).  This leaves me not a lot of time to spend with James much less run any errands or do much housework.  Basically, I can&#8217;t spend enough time with James and I can&#8217;t hold Jackson enough (unless I am nursing, of course).  MEGA Mommy guilt I tell ya!</p>
<p>I am so thankful for my &#8221;Baby Timer&#8221; app on my iPhone.  It has been a LIFESAVER&#8230; I highly recommend it to all new Moms (there is no need for the Itzbeen Baby Timer with it).  It keeps track of Jackson&#8217;s nursing dates/times, wet/muddy diapers, future solid foods, and sleep times.  It also averages his daily and weekly progress, plus I am able to export it into a document to save it for a reference.</p>
<p>Another &#8220;challenge&#8221; that I foresee is how I am going to manage breakfast/nursing Jackson, lunch/nursing Jackson/nap time, and dinner/nursing Jackson/bath/bedtime routine when Jeff goes back to work (and my Mom and MIL leave at the end of the month).  Am I just going to have to nurse Jackson on my feet?  Baby bunchers, how does this work exactly?</p>
